Conrad III Hohenstaufen, king of Germany M XII
Conradus Κορράδος ملك الامان الافرنجي (Conrad 53)

- Died shortly after returning home from the Crusade
- ὀλίγον ἐπιβιοὺς ἐτελεύτησεν. Kinnamos 88.7-8
- Adrianople (Thrace)
- passed by Adrianople William of Tyre bk. 16, 19.22
- realised the mettle of the Byzantine troops at Adrianople Ὀρεστιάς. Manganeios Prodromos 20.109
- refused advice to cross at Sestos, when at Adrianople Adrianopolim. Odo of Deuil 46
- Bamberg
- died and was buried at Bamberg Bavenberc. William of Tyre bk. 17, 8.5
- Banyas (Paneas)
- went to Damascus via Banyas Paneadem. William of Tyre bk. 17, 2.13
- Borbyzes, river near the capital
- at the end of the Golden Horn, crossed the bridge over the Byzes and Borbyzes Βορβύζης. Manganeios Prodromos 20.297
- Bosporos
- crossed the Bosporos Δαμάλεώς τε πορθμόν. Kinnamos 80.12
- Byzes, river near the capital
- at the end of the Golden Horn, crossed the bridge over the Borbyzes and Byzes Βύζης. Manganeios Prodromos 20.297
- Choirobakchoi
- shrugged off losses from the flood at Choirobakchoi pratum. Odo of Deuil 46-47
- suffered losses in the flood at Choirobakchoi Χοιροβάκχοι. Kinnamos 73.18-74.18
- suffered serious losses to the river Melas at Choirobakchoi Χοιροβάκχων. Niketas Choniates, Historia 64.56
- was chastened by serious losses in a flood at Choirobakchoi Χοιροβάκχοι. Manganeios Prodromos 20.133
- Constantinople
- on the way to the crusade, spent a friendly and relaxing time at Constantinople [ill-informed comment?] William of Tyre bk. 16, 19.23-26
- spent a relaxing winter in Constantinople Βυζάντιον. Kinnamos 86.18-21
- Constantinople: Hagios Mamas
- he and his army were hungry at Hagios Mamas Μάμαντα. Manganeios Prodromos 24.146-159
- Constantinople: Philopation
- saw the strength of the city from Philopation Φιλοπάτιον. Kinnamos 74.20
- seized the Philopation for his own use deliciarum locum. Odo of Deuil 48
- Constantinople: Pikridion
- passed the capital and camped at Pikridion τοῖς Πικρίδου. Manganeios Prodromos 20.298
- stopped at Pikridion Πικριδίου. Kinnamos 75.14
- Damalis
- was driven from the city and across the Bosporos to Damalis Δάμαλιν. Manganeios Prodromos 20.334
- Damascus
- was one of the leaders of the crusader attack on Damascus Damascus. William of Tyre bk. 17, 3.1-26
- went straight on to Damascus دمشق. Usama 94
- Daria (near Damascus)
- At Daria, the Latin leaders drew up their forces in battle formation Dariam. William of Tyre bk. 17, 3.15
- Drava
- suffered from floods on the river Drava (Hungary) Droam. Odo of Deuil 30
- Ephesos
- turned back to Constantinople from Ephesos Ephesum. William of Tyre bk. 16, 23.44
- Estusin (castle in Alsace)
- was reminded in Anatolia that he was wrongly in possession of one tower in Estusin (Alsace) Estufin. Odo of Deuil 102
- Hellespont
- returned from Asia to Thrace via the Hellespont ῾Ελλησπόντῳ. Kinnamos 86.16
- Hungary
- set out in a very imperial way, because of his quarrel with the Hungarians Hungaros. Odo of Deuil 32
- was well received in Hungary Hungarorum fines. William of Tyre bk. 16, 19.17
- Ikonion
- set out on the shortest route to Ikonion Yconium. William of Tyre bk. 16, 20.13
- Italy
- as a dowry for Eirene 66, was to give Italy ᾿Ιταλίαν. Kinnamos 87.7
- Lopadion (Bithynia)
- caught up with Louis 101, who waited at Lopadion Lupar. Odo of Deuil 98
- Melas (river at Choirobakchoi)
- lost many knights, drowned after a rainstorm by the river Melas Μέλας. Niketas Choniates, Historia 64.60
- lost men and equipment in an overnight rainstorm by the river Melas μελανώνυμος. Manganeios Prodromos 20.205
- Nicaea
- after losing much of his army, retreated to Nicaea Nicee. William of Tyre bk. 16, 22.40
- met the advancing French army near Nicaea Nicaeam. Odo of Deuil 90
- met the advancing French Crusaders at Nicaea Νικαίᾳ. Kinnamos 84.8-9
- Palestine
- completed his pilgrimage to Palestine Παλαιστίνην. Kinnamos 86.22-87.2
- Peraia (Pikridion)
- camped near the City at Peraia Περαίᾳ. Niketas Choniates, Historia 65.02
- Philadelphia (Lydia)
- returned to Constantinople from Philadelphia (Lydia) [unlikely] τὴν Φιλαδέλφου. Kinnamos 85.10
- Philippopolis
- a snake-charmer caused a riot in his army at Philippopolis Philippopolis. Odo of Deuil 42
- passed by Philippopolis Philippopolim. William of Tyre bk. 16, 19.22
- suffered a defeat at Philippopolis Φιλίππου τὴν πόλιν. Manganeios Prodromos 20.56
- Philomelion (Asia Minor)
- crossed to Asia and chose the road to Philomelion (Asia Minor) Φιλομίλιον. Kinnamos 81.9
- Ratisbon (Regensburg)
- crossed the Danube at Ratisbon Ratisbonam. William of Tyre bk. 16, 19.16
- Smyrna
- marched together with Louis 101 via Smyrna Smyrnam. William of Tyre bk. 16, 23.44
- Syria
- arrived in Syria الشأم. Usama 94
- Thessalonike
- returned from Palestine to Thessalonike Θεσσαλονίκη. Kinnamos 87.4
- Tiberias (Palestine)
- went to Damascus via Tiberias Tyberiadem. William of Tyre bk. 17, 2.12
